The Spanish Spanish soccer team beat England 2-1 in a friendly match played in Murcia in which those of Sonia Bermúdez They marked their two goals in the initial half hour, the Teyah Goldie on his own door When diverting a center of Lucia Corrales -He also had a goalkeeper’s failure Kayla Rendell– And that of Ornella Vignola to Ainhoa ​​Marín pass.

The English reacted and already in the final stretch of the clash, Isobel Goodwin With a header, he gave emotion to the last minutes but the Spanish maintained the advantage.

Before that uncertainty, the national team had options to have made the difference with a hand in hand not used by Lucia Corrales and a subsequent deviated auction from Ane Elexpuru.

Bermúdez took the opportunity to make four changes in a second more disputed part because they improved those of Emma Coates.

After this triumph, the Spanish will play Sunday against the Women’s Sub-23 Combined.

TECHNICAL SHEET:

2. Spain: Sandra Estévez, Martina Fernández, Andrea Medina, Ornella Vignola (Ariadna Mingueza, m.75), Silvia Lloris, Julia Bartel (Ainhoa ​​Sheriff, m.75), Fiamma Benítez (Carla Camacho, m.60), Ainhoa ​​Marín (Sara Ortega, M.60) Elexpuru and Maite Valero.

1. England: Rendell, Morris, Denton, Grant (Gunning-Williams, M.71), Layzell, Goldie, Robinson (Akpan, 71 ‘), Meena (Brazero, M.59), Bo Kearns, Enderby (Goodwin, M.59) and Godfrey (Mullet, M.83).

Goals: 1-0, m.9: Goldie, in own door. 2-0, m.30: Ornella Vignola. 2-1, m.84: Goodwin.

Referee: Pedro Segura Castro, of the Murcian committee. He showed the yellow card to the English player Meena (m.24).

Incidents: Female Female Football International Party that was played at the Enrique Roca stadium in Murcia.
